SQL Joins

  • left join(左联接)
    返回包括左表中的所有记录和右表中联结字段相等的记录
  • right join(右联接)
    返回包括右表中的所有记录和左表中联结字段相等的记录
  • inner join(等值连接)只返回两个表中联结字段相等的行

LEFT JOIN 举例:

Person 表:

Orders 表:

sql 语句:

SELECT Persons.LastName, Persons.FirstName, Orders.OrderNo
FROM Persons
LEFT JOIN Orders
ON Persons.Id_P=Orders.Id_P
ORDER BY Persons.LastName

注意箭头指的这条数据,Bush 并没有订购商品,使用 LEFT JOIN 也会展示出来。

内容来源

left join和right join和inner join
SQL LEFT JOIN 关键字

posted @ 2020-03-07 09:42  和风细羽  阅读(222)  评论(0编辑  收藏  举报